About This Color Palette
< Corporate Branding Palette >
1. Primary Color -
#60053e
- A deep, rich burgundy that conveys professionalism and sophistication, ideal for a strong brand presence.
2. Complementary Color -
#f6a600
- A vibrant amber that adds warmth and energy, creating a dynamic contrast with the primary color.
3. Background Color -
#f4e1c1
- A soft, parchment-like beige that provides a neutral, warm backdrop, enhancing readability and comfort.
4. Accent Color -
#4b8b6b
- A lighter, vibrant forest green that symbolizes growth and freshness, reflecting nature and approachability.
5. Additional Accent Color -
#6e4c9c
- A deep, purpler hue that adds creativity and depth, suitable for dark backgrounds and enhancing the overall sophistication.
This palette effectively conveys culture and nature while incorporating your client’s preferences. The lighter forest green captures the essence of leaves and freshness, while the deep purpler accent adds a creative touch, perfect for contrasting against darker backgrounds.
Usage Recommendations:
- Use the primary color for your logo and key branding elements to ensure a strong identity.
- The complementary amber is ideal for calls to action and highlights, creating dynamic visual interest.
- The background color should be implemented for web pages, brochures, and stationery to maintain warmth and readability.
- The lighter forest green can be used to accentuate important elements in marketing materials, illustrations, and graphics, enhancing the connection to nature.
- The deep purpler accent is perfect in text, icons, or secondary elements, especially against dark backgrounds, introducing an elegant and creative flair.
